Output 9506b56ad632bfc9fd73b9176b54e86129e2e252db2e02212d0f2646730b7495:0

value
1343386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a9b1515fb8b77b498bca82a9423e5b46816aa0d OP_EQUAL
address
3CsJ9FxskaEA7x4N5GJDy9zNkWZ82yBm9s
transaction
9506b56ad632bfc9fd73b9176b54e86129e2e252db2e02212d0f2646730b7495
spent
true